If you take a closer look at the spec's you presented, you will notice that the 1/10th duty cycle current is 200mA. That is, your ON pulse must be 100usec and the OFF width 900usec. Little tough, but you can do it. No flicker then!
So, choose the approrpiate timing to be that 1/10th ON and the resistors to give that 200mA and ... wear your sunglasses!
Also there is also the power dissipation of the LED, 125mW. You must never exceed this limit.
